If you hire a community air conditioner installation pro, your technician will comprehensive the whole process in your case. They might get started with a load calculation—often known as the Manual J methodology—to determine the right unit sizing for your property. A pro can even take a look at your private home’s insulation, walls, flooring, and windows to ascertain the most effective product for your requirements, as well as look at any leaks, seals, and current ducts or vents to make sure your AC performs at its very best.

If your opening just isn't big enough, or an excessive amount air goes throughout the coil rather than as a result of it, the coil will freeze into a block of ice. This could problems the coil and result in a refrigerant leak by cracking the tubing carrying the refrigerant.

Next, the present refrigerant line established could be eradicated. This can be a more info list of two copper lines through which the refrigerant travels within the outdoor condenser, then back again into the indoor evaporator coil.

To capture the dimensions of planned portable air-conditioning use for the games, The Washington Put up despatched inquiries to 20 of the biggest competing nations. Amongst the eight that responded, all — which includes America — said they have been intending to use moveable ACs in some or all of their athletes’ rooms. Some others with air-conditioning plans contain Good Britain, Canada, Italy, and — to the limited degree — Germany, which states ACs might be useful for participants in just a handful of athletics.

Our technicians will established the outside device about the composite pad they had arrange previously in the process. In advance of environment it up, they can inspect the device for any damages it could possibly have gotten in transit. They are going to then put the unit on the pad and hook up the refrigerant line installed previously to the condenser’s ideal services valve. Your technician will soften the refrigerant line, the services rod, plus the filler rod to hold them jointly.
